Just like Conserve MP+ stacks with Conserve MP+ Conserve TP+ stacks with conserve TP+ SaveTP+20 and Save TP+25 will still give you Save TP+45, it just won't add it to your WS return, instead it will treat it as a minimum. The whole point of them changing it is to make Save TP useless unless you have a large amount of it, just like virtually every stat in the game. Considering the difficulty of obtaining Tessera and Thaumas gear, which is however the best combo: Athos gloves only on earth/darksday, otherwise Alruna, if you want inventory+1, then just stick to alruna. For body Loki is the best till you get either Athos, Thaumas or Tessera, so keep that for now. Best belt is Sveltesse gouriz, unless you can use Fire obi due to day/weather/storm, the obi is another inventory-1, but it's worth it. As for grip, Wise doesn't work, Fire is not needed, the best would be Elder but it's rare to get one, so Reaver+1 if you don't need Rose strap. The rest is ok.
